- Anne Meara nació el 20 de septiembre de 1929 en Brooklyn, Nueva York, Nueva York, Estados Unidos. Fue una actriz y productora, conocida por Heavyweights (1995), Una noche en el museo (2006) y Despertares (1990). Estuvo casada con Jerry Stiller. Murió el 23 de mayo de 2015 en Manhattan, Nueva York, Nueva York, Estados Unidos.

- She and husband Jerry Stiller appeared on Toast of the Town (1948) as Stiller and Meara every two months for a total of 36 times.
- Had a recurring role as Veronica Olchin on The King of Queens (1998), which also starred her husband Jerry Stiller as Arthur Spooner, with whom Veronica had a love interest.
- Meara and husband Jerry Stiller were awarded a Star on the Hollywood Walk of Fame for Television at 7018 Hollywood Boulevard in Hollywood, California.
- Anne Meara was the only child of Edward Joseph Meara (1893-1980) and Mary (nee Dempsey) Meara (1894-1941). Mary Meara committed suicide when her daughter was 12 years old.
- Although Meara converted to Judaism upon their marriage, the main source of Stiller and Meara's material was the differences in their ethnic backgrounds, epitomized by their famous "Hershey Horowitz/Mary Elizabeth Doyle" routines.
